Sans Other Uhfa 6 is a light, narrow, monoline, italic, normal x-height font.

This typeface is built from crisp, straight strokes with sharp, chamfered corners and a consistent, open construction. Forms lean forward with an oblique slant, and many curves are rendered as faceted angles, giving round characters a squared, octagonal feel. Counters are compact and apertures tend toward open, cut-in shapes; terminals frequently end in diagonal slices that reinforce the directional rhythm. Overall spacing reads tight and controlled, with a slightly irregular width cadence across glyphs that adds motion without breaking consistency.
Best suited for short, high-impact settings such as headlines, logos, posters, and product branding where an energetic, technical look is desired. It can also work for UI titles, gaming/sci‑fi themed graphics, or motorsport-style compositions, while extended body text may feel busy due to the dense angular detailing and persistent slant.
The faceted geometry and forward lean evoke speed, machinery, and a sci‑fi interface sensibility. Its sharp corners and cut terminals feel purposeful and engineered, lending a performance-oriented, techno tone rather than a friendly or humanist one.
The design appears intended to translate a sans structure into a fast, engineered aesthetic by replacing curves with faceted geometry and emphasizing diagonal momentum. Its consistent stroke and cut terminals prioritize a sleek, modern silhouette that reads as technical and performance-driven.
Several letters incorporate distinctive notch-like joins and segmented strokes that emphasize a constructed, modular logic. In text, the strong diagonal rhythm and angled bowls create a continuous sense of momentum, while the light stroke and open shapes help keep lines from feeling heavy.
